In one of the questions he responds to in the interview, he talks about when development for the game started. This is what he had to say:

“That was after the release of the Wii U version. The Wii U version got a positive reception from people who played it, but as there are already many Zelda titles on the Nintendo 3DS, many Zelda fans said “I’d like to play this on 3DS”. The development of the Nintendo 3DS version took off from there.”

It would seem as if in the beginning of development of the Wii U version, Koei Tecmo debated the possibility of adding content from The Wind Waker, but after much thought they felt that due to the art style it wouldn’t be possible to mesh the worlds together. So the idea was scrapped, until talk of the 3DS version began. Koei Tecmo decided they wanted to create an epilogue-style story in Hyrule Warriors Legends, and so the idea to use The Wind Waker was made. According to Hayashi the game content that includes The Wind Waker will only commence once the ending is reached from the original Wii U version.

But can we expect to see more characters from The Wind Waker? We already know that Tetra and the King have been confirmed; but who else can we expect? No specifics were given but it seems from his statement that there is definitely a possibility we could see even more characters:

“I can’t go into details yet, but we plan to add new character(s) [can mean one or several] other than Tetra and King of Hyrule. There are fan favorites and surprising characters in the game, so I’d be happy if you kept guessing who will join the fight while waiting for follow-up information.”

Hayashi also said that in Adventure mode StreetPass will be supported. While in Adventure mode you will be able to take on specific missions which will reward you with new items and characters.

They are currently expecting the title to release in the Spring of 2016, and the development process seems to be about 60% done.
